APK - Android Package File

Qu'est-ce qu'un fichier APK ?

APK (abréviation de Android Package) est le format de fichier utilisé lors de l'installation et la distribution de logiciels applicatifs et de middleware sur les systèmes Android de Google. Les appareils BlackBerry 10 (version 10.2.1 du système d'exploitation) peuvent également utiliser ce type de fichiers. Les téléphones Android reposent sur les normes édictées par l'Open Handset Alliance avec une plate-forme basée sur Linux. Google utilise le kit de développement SDK d'Android (basé sur Java) pour développer des normes de fichier APK. Les fichiers au sein de l'archive sont installés automatiquement.

Les fichiers APK ressemblent aux progiciels pour MSI. Une fois que tous les éléments du fichier APK sont compilés, ils sont placés dans un seul fichier avec le codage du programme (y compris les fichiers DEX), les ressources, les actifs, les certificats et les fichiers manifest. Les fichiers APK sont archivés en utilisant une fonction de compression, basée sur le format de fichier JAR. Le fichier APK peut contenir un répertoire META-INF avec les éléments suivants : MANIFESTE.MF, CERT.RSA, CERT. SF. Il s'agit des fichiers manifeste et de certification. D'autres répertoires communément trouvés dans les fichiers APK comprennent : les fichiers LIB, RES, ASSETS, AndroidManifest.xml, classes.dex et resourses.arsc.

Voici une petite liste, non exhaustive, des programmes qui peuvent ouvrir les documents APK:

  • Google Android SDK
  • 7-Zip
  • WinRar
  • Android phones
À propos de
Extension APK
Type MIME application/vnd.android.package-archive
Liens utiles